Choosing the Right Pumice Grade for Your Plants

Selecting the correct grade of pumice is more important than selecting a specific brand. Fine grades, roughly 1/8 inch or smaller, are best suited for seed starting or small succulents where particle integration is key. Coarse grades, often reaching 1/4 inch or more, are better for large, heavy-feeding plants or deep containers where maximum aeration and rapid water movement are required.

Always consider the weight of the pot and the type of plant before choosing. A heavy, coarse pumice is excellent for stabilizing top-heavy plants like large dracaenas, while finer grades prevent smaller plants from shifting. Do not overlook the fact that the pumice grade should roughly match the particle size of the other components in the mix to prevent the finer material from settling to the bottom.

Pumice vs. Perlite: Making the Right Decision

Perlite is a heat-expanded volcanic glass that is incredibly lightweight, but it tends to float to the top of the soil surface over time. This makes it less effective for long-term container gardening where the goal is consistent, internal aeration. Pumice, being a denser volcanic stone, stays exactly where it is placed within the soil profile.

Pumice also provides structural weight that helps anchor containers, preventing them from tipping over in high winds. Perlite is often cheaper and readily available, but its tendency to degrade and float makes it a temporary fix compared to the durability of pumice. Use pumice for permanent plantings and perlite only for short-term annuals or seed starting.

How to Mix Pumice into Your Potting Soil

Achieving a uniform distribution of pumice is essential for effective drainage. Start by creating a dry base mix of your organic matter, then add the pumice incrementally. Use a clean plastic bin or tarp to mix the components thoroughly, ensuring that the stone is evenly distributed throughout the volume of the soil rather than concentrated in pockets.

A good starting ratio is one part pumice to three parts potting medium, though this can be increased to 1:1 for drought-tolerant species. Always pre-moisten the mix slightly before filling pots; this reduces dust and helps the organic particles cling to the pumice. If the mix feels too dense after combining, continue to add pumice in small increments until the soil feels “crumbly” rather than “sticky.”

Common Questions About Using Pumice in Soil

One frequent concern is whether pumice increases the pH of the soil. Fortunately, most high-quality pumice is pH neutral and does not affect the chemical balance of the growing medium, making it safe for acid-loving plants. Another common misconception is that pumice absorbs water; while it does hold some moisture internally, its primary function is creating space for air.

Some farmers ask if pumice needs to be replaced. Because it is a natural, stable stone, it does not break down like bark or coco coir and can often be reused when repotting plants. Simply sift the used pumice out of the old soil, rinse off any debris, and incorporate it into the next batch of potting medium.
